+- `Request::Body#loggable?` and `Response::Body#loggable?` predicates, and a
+ `binary_formatter` option for the logging feature. Binary bodies
+ (IO/Enumerable request sources, binary-encoded request strings, and
+ binary-encoded responses) are now formatted instead of dumped raw,
+ preventing unreadable log output when transferring files like images or
+ audio. Available formatters: `:stats` (default, logs byte count),
+ `:base64` (logs base64-encoded content), or a custom `Proc`. Invalid
+ formatter values raise `ArgumentError` (#784)
